Shenandoah Country Club, nestled in the heart of West Bloomfield, Michigan, is an 18-hole public golf course that has captivated golfers since its inception in 1950. Designed by renowned architect Jerry Matthews, this par-72 course offers a challenging yet rewarding experience for players of all skill levels. Measuring 6,504 yards from the blue tees, Shenandoah boasts a moderate difficulty level with a slope rating of 131 and a course rating of 72.0.
Shenandoah Country Club has garnered a range of reviews from golfers, reflecting diverse experiences on the course. While the overall course conditions have been generally praised as good, some players have expressed concerns about the value for the price. One reviewer noted a decline in course quality, stating, "Played this course several times and in the past it was great, however this year it simply isn't worth the price." Another golfer shared mixed feelings, describing the front nine as great but expressing disappointment with the back nine due to ongoing construction.
Opinions on the course layout have also been varied, with some finding it average while others have lauded its excellence. Similarly, staff friendliness has received mixed ratings, ranging from average to excellent. Despite these varying experiences, positive aspects have been highlighted by reviewers, including well-manicured greens and tee boxes. One player summed up their enjoyable round by saying, "Beautiful course…great pace of play."

Tee | Par | Length | Rating | Slope |
---|---|---|---|---|
Blue | 72 | 6504 yards | 72.0 | 131 |
White | 72 | 6058 yards | 69.9 | 128 |
Red (W) | 72 | 5074 yards | 70.8 | 129 |
